Why News Matters in Crypto Futures

The crypto market is heavily sentiment-driven. Unlike established financial instruments backed by tangible assets or economic fundamentals, cryptocurrency value is largely based on belief, adoption, and future potential. This makes it exceptionally susceptible to news events. Here's why:

  • Information Asymmetry: News often introduces new information, reducing information asymmetry among traders. When new information emerges, those who act on it first often profit, creating price movements.
  • Volatility: Crypto is already inherently volatile. News events amplify this volatility, offering potential for significant gains (and losses).
  • Market Sentiment: News shapes market sentiment – the overall attitude of investors towards a particular cryptocurrency. Positive news typically fosters bullish sentiment, while negative news breeds bearish sentiment.
  • Speculation: A significant portion of crypto trading is driven by speculation. News provides fuel for speculation, often leading to overreactions and price swings.
  • Regulatory Uncertainty: The regulatory landscape surrounding cryptocurrencies is constantly evolving. Regulatory announcements can have a massive impact on prices.

Types of News Events That Impact Futures Prices

Not all news is created equal. Some events carry more weight than others. Here’s a breakdown of the most important categories:

  • Regulatory News: This is arguably the most impactful category. Announcements from governments regarding the legality, taxation, or regulation of cryptocurrencies can send shockwaves through the market. Examples include:
   * SEC rulings on ETFs.
   * Bans or restrictions on crypto trading in certain countries.
   * Statements from central banks regarding digital currencies.
  • Exchange News: Events related to major cryptocurrency exchanges can significantly affect prices. This includes:
   * Exchange hacks or security breaches.
   * Listing or delisting of cryptocurrencies.
   * Changes to trading fees or policies.
  • Technological Developments: Significant advancements in blockchain technology, such as protocol upgrades, scalability solutions, or the launch of new platforms, can positively impact prices.
  • Adoption News: Increased adoption of cryptocurrencies by businesses, institutions, or governments is a bullish signal. Examples include:
   * Major companies accepting crypto as payment.
   * Institutional investors entering the market.
   * Government initiatives to explore blockchain technology.
  • Macroeconomic News: While crypto is often touted as being uncorrelated to traditional markets, macroeconomic factors can still play a role. Events like:
   * Inflation reports.
   * Interest rate decisions.
   * Geopolitical events.
   can influence risk appetite and capital flows, indirectly impacting crypto prices.
  • Project-Specific News: News directly related to a specific cryptocurrency project can have a substantial impact on its futures price. This includes:
   * Partnership announcements.
   * Development milestones.
   * Team changes.
   * Security audits.

Interpreting News Events: Beyond the Headline

Simply reading the headlines isn’t enough. Effective news analysis requires a deeper understanding of the context and potential implications. Here’s how to approach it:

  • Source Verification: Always verify the source of the news. Reputable news outlets and official announcements are more reliable than rumors on social media.
  • Contextualization: Understand the broader context of the news event. How does it fit into the overall narrative surrounding the cryptocurrency?
  • Sentiment Analysis: Assess the sentiment expressed in the news. Is it positive, negative, or neutral?
  • Potential Impact: Consider the potential impact of the news on supply and demand. Will it likely increase or decrease trading volume?
  • Long-Term vs. Short-Term Effects: Distinguish between the short-term and long-term effects of the news. Some events may cause an immediate price spike, but the long-term impact may be different.
  • Market Reaction: Observe how the market is reacting to the news. Is the price moving in the expected direction? Is the volume increasing?

News Trading Strategies for Crypto Futures

Once you can effectively interpret news events, you can develop trading strategies to capitalize on the resulting price movements. Here are a few common approaches:

  • Breakout Trading: News events often lead to breakouts from established trading ranges. Identify potential breakout levels and enter trades when the price breaks through them.
  • News Fade: This strategy involves betting against the initial market reaction to a news event. The idea is that the initial reaction is often overdone, and the price will eventually revert to its mean. This is a higher-risk strategy.
  • Volatility Trading: News events increase volatility. Strategies like straddles or strangles can profit from large price swings, regardless of direction.
  • Trend Following: If news events confirm an existing trend, you can use trend-following strategies to ride the momentum.
  • Scalping: Taking advantage of very small price movements immediately after a news release. Requires fast execution and tight risk management.

Example Scenario: Positive ETF News

Let's say the SEC announces the approval of a Bitcoin ETF. This is generally considered highly positive news. Here's how a trader might approach it:

1. Initial Reaction: Expect a significant price spike in Bitcoin futures. 2. Breakout Trade: Identify a key resistance level before the announcement. If the price breaks above that level on the news, enter a long position. 3. Volatility Play: Consider a straddle or strangle to profit from the increased volatility. 4. Risk Management: Set a stop-loss order to limit potential losses if the price reverses.

Combining News Analysis with Technical Analysis

News analysis shouldn't be used in isolation. It’s most effective when combined with Analisis Teknis untuk Perpetual Contracts: Tips dan Trik dalam Crypto Futures Trading technical analysis.

  • Confirmation: Use technical indicators to confirm the signals generated by news events. For example, if positive news leads to a breakout, look for confirming signals like increasing volume and bullish chart patterns.
  • Entry and Exit Points: Technical analysis can help you identify optimal entry and exit points for your trades.
  • Risk Management: Use technical levels to set stop-loss orders and take-profit targets.
  • Filtering Noise: Technical analysis can help filter out false signals caused by short-term market noise.

Risk Management Considerations

News trading can be highly profitable, but it also carries significant risks. Here are some important risk management considerations:

  • Volatility Risk: News events can cause extreme volatility, leading to rapid price swings.
  • False Breakouts: The initial market reaction to news may be a false breakout, leading to losses if you enter a trade prematurely.
  • Information Overload: It’s easy to get overwhelmed by the constant flow of information. Focus on the most relevant news events and avoid chasing every headline.
  • Slippage: During periods of high volatility, slippage (the difference between the expected price and the actual execution price) can be significant.
  • Liquidity Risk: Some crypto futures markets may have limited liquidity, making it difficult to enter or exit trades quickly.

Always use appropriate position sizing, stop-loss orders, and take-profit targets to manage your risk effectively.
